iOSProfessionalFeb 2026 – Present
China Bank Retail Mobile Application (iOS)

China Bank Retail Mobile Application (iOS)

Mobile Banking Application

BackbaseSenior iOS Engineer at Backbase

China Bank (China Banking Corporation, Philippines) partnered with Backbase to accelerate its digital transformation by implementing the Backbase Engagement Banking Platform. This collaboration enables China Bank to modernize its digital services, deliver a mobile-first customer experience, and scale its digital capabilities without replacing its existing core banking system.

Project Stats

120+ test cases
automation
XCTest
framework

Key Contributions

1

Developed end-to-end UI automation for critical user journeys to reduce dependency on manual testing

2

Automated key banking flows including: Accounts Journey, Fund Transfers (CBC Transfer, CBS Transfer, and Transfers Between Own Accounts)

3

Implemented automation using the XCTest framework focusing on black-box testing approaches

4

Generated automation scenarios using Agentic AI-driven rules and workflows, leveraging Cursor SDE to accelerate test case creation and coverage

5

Delivered 120+ stable UI automation test cases

6

Integrated and maintained these scenarios in CucumberStudio to support scalable automated regression coverage

Tech Stack

SwiftXCTestCucumberStudioCursor SDEAgentic AICI/CD (GitHub Actions)

Key Features

UI AutomationXCTestCucumberStudioAgentic AICursor SDE